Inside out : a personal history of Pink Floyd

"Inside Out marks the first time that a member of Pink Floyd has written his personal take on the band's history." "As the only member of the Floyd to have been part of the band throughout nearly 40 years of existence, Nick has been able to observe every phase of the band from his drum stool, including their time as the darlings of London's late-1960s underground; the deterioration and departure of Syd Barrett; the creation of what is now recognised as the classic Floyd sound; the huge worldwide success of The Dark Side of The Moon; the mounting pressures and problems within the band; the rift with Roger Waters; and the subsequent decision by Nick and David Gilmour to put their reputations on the line and continue as Pink Floyd." "In addition to his own memories and research, Nick's account of life with one of the most brilliant and imaginative bands ever has drawn on the thoughts and reminiscences of key players in the Floyd story. The book also makes use of his extensive archive which contains many extremely rare photographs and graphics reproduced here for the first time. The story is rounded off with Nick's own version of the band's chronology."--Jacket
